Abstract

The utility model discloses the Chinese prickly ash separators that one kind can clear up sieve pore automatically, including Chinese prickly ash crude separation component, Chinese prickly ash screening separation assembly, auxiliary sieve plate and sieve pore cleaning assembly, Chinese prickly ash crude separation component can carry out crude separation to Chinese prickly ash, separation assembly is then screened by Chinese prickly ash, multi-stage separation is carried out to Chinese prickly ash, auxiliary sieve plate can further separate Chinese prickly ash, and sieve pore cleaning assembly can be cleared up by the Chinese prickly ash of the sieve pore blockade of sieve plate.The utility model substitutes manual cleaning by sieve pore cleaning assembly, improves the screening efficiency of Chinese prickly ash.

Background technique
Usual picking pericarpium zanthoxyli is to be connected branch band Chinese prickly ash after the completion of Chinese prickly ash growth to take from Chinese pricklyash, will then be spent again Green pepper is adopted down from Chinese prickly ash branch from idol, the mode of traditional separation Chinese prickly ash be by manually being removed, but manual removal flower The mode of green pepper can expend a large amount of manpower.Therefore removing Chinese prickly ash is to separate machine by Chinese prickly ash to carry out later, existing Chinese prickly ash Chinese prickly ash may block sieve pore to seperator during the separation process, cause separative efficiency low.

Specific embodiment
Referring to attached drawing, specific description is done to the embodiments of the present invention.
The utility model provides a kind of Chinese prickly ash separator that can clear up sieve pore automatically, as shown in Figure 1-3, include Chinese prickly ash Crude separation component, the Chinese prickly ash crude separation component include first shell 1, second shell 2, agitating roller 3 and driving device 4;First Shell 1 is located on second shell 2 and the two is connected to, and first shell 1 is funnel-shaped to have up big and down small feature, first shell 1 bottom of body is connect with the top of second shell 2 and the two communicates, and the top of first shell 1 is openning shape, has feed inlet 110, The bottom of second shell 2 is also opening-like, has discharge port 210;Agitating roller 3 be set in second shell 2 and agitating roller 3 two The side wall across second shell 2 is held to extend to outside second shell 2, any end of poking bar 3 is connect with driving device 4, is driven Dynamic device 4 is set to the side of second shell 2, and driving device 4 is able to drive the rotation of poking bar 3, and agitating roller 3 includes roll body 310 With steel bar 320, steel bar 320 is distributed in the surface of roll body 310, meeting after falling from the feed inlet 110 of first shell 1 with branch Chinese prickly ash It is contacted with the poking bar 310 in rotation, steel bar 320 can separate Chinese prickly ash and Chinese prickly ash branch in contact process.
The utility model further includes Chinese prickly ash screening separation assembly, and the Chinese prickly ash crude separation component is located at Chinese prickly ash screening point Side from component, the Chinese prickly ash screening separation assembly includes rack 5, vibration device 6, the first sieve plate 7, the second bolter Plate 8, third sieve plate 9 and bottom plate 10, the rack 5 are connect with the vibration device 6, first sieve plate 7, second Sieve plate 8, third sieve plate 9 and bottom plate 10 are from top to bottom arranged between rack 5 and its both ends is all erected at the machine On frame 5, first sieve plate 7, third sieve plate 9 and bottom plate 10 are obliquely installed in the same direction, the discharging of the second shell 2 Mouth 210 is located at higher position one end of first sieve plate 7, second sieve plate 8 and first sieve plate 7 It is incorgruous to be obliquely installed, there is the first sieve pore on first sieve plate 7, there is the second sieve pore on second sieve plate 8, There is third sieve pore, the pore size of first sieve pore, the second sieve pore and third sieve pore is successively on the third sieve plate 9 Reduce;
The utility model further includes auxiliary sieve plate 11, and the auxiliary sieve plate 11 is located at the lower section of first sieve plate 7 And it is tilted in the same direction with the first sieve plate 7, is provided with auxiliary sieve pore 1110 in the plate face of the auxiliary sieve plate 11, assists sieve plate 11 length is less than the first sieve plate 8, therefore auxiliary sieve plate 11 covers only the bottom part region of the first sieve plate 7.
The utility model further includes sieve pore cleaning assembly, and the sieve pore cleaning assembly includes being arranged in first bolter Rack assembly, drive shaft 12 and the electric capstan 13 of plate opposite sides, the rack assembly include upper rack 14 setting up and down With lower rack gear 15, the gear 16 with upper rack and the cooperation of lower rack gear is provided between the upper rack 14 and lower rack gear 15, it is described Gear 16 is mounted in the drive shaft 12, and 12 surface of drive shaft, which is radially distributed, is provided with hairbrush 1210, the drive The axial direction of moving axis 12 and the inclined direction of first sieve plate 7 are perpendicular, and the electric capstan 13 is arranged in the rack 5 Side, the steel wire of the electric capstan 13 connect with the drive shaft 12, and electric capstan 13 is by extending and shrinking steel wire energy It is enough so that drive shaft 12 is rotated between upper rack 14 and lower rack gear 15 by gear 16,12 surface of drive shaft during rotation Hairbrush 1,210 first sieve pore on 7 surface of the first sieve plate can be cleared up, prevent Chinese prickly ash block the first sieve pore.
Preferably, anti-tangle winding board 120 is provided in first shell 1, the both ends of anti-tangle winding board 120 are connected with transmission shaft 130, Transmission shaft 130 passes through first shell 1 and extends to outside first shell 1, and anti-tangle winding board 120 is erected at by two transmission shafts 130 In first shell 1, while the junction of transmission shaft 130 and first shell 1, which is provided with bearing, can be such that transmission shaft 130 rotates more It is smooth, by the way that bearing is arranged transmission shaft 130 is not contacted during rotation with 1 wall of first shell, playing prevents from being driven The case where axis 130 is excessively abraded, anti-tangle winding board 120 can prevent from accelerating that Chinese prickly ash is caused to be deposited in first because of blanking velocity Mutually winding causes Chinese prickly ash that can not drop into second shell 2 after in shell 1, and transmission shaft 130 extends to outside first shell 1 End connect with roll body 310 by belt, enable driving device 4 be simultaneously roll body 310 and transmission shaft 130 provide it is dynamic Power, it is not necessary to be individually for anti-tangle winding board 120 again and power device is set.
